The Details Known Regarding the Victims of the Bondi Beach Shooting

A minimum of 16 lives perished and over 40 sustained injuries when gunmen fired on a Hanukkah event at Bondi Beach, an incident local police have labeled a act of terrorism.

In the latest update, officials have confirmed the number of fatalities stands at 16, which includes one of the suspected attackers. Moreover, 42 wounded individuals were admitted to medical facilities.

Those who died are still awaiting officially identified, but investigators think their ages range between 10 and 87 years of age.

Below are the victims who have been identified so far.

Eli Schlanger

London-born clergyman Eli Schlanger, 41, was initially identified.

Reportedly a father-of-five, he worked as the assistant rabbi at a local Jewish cultural centre. Relatives and friends spoke of him as “vivacious, energetic, full of life and a very warm outgoing person who was dedicated to assisting others”.

“How can a happy rabbi who went to a beach to share joy and positivity, to make the world a better place, lose his life in this way?” a family member said.

Schlanger and his wife celebrated the birth of their newest son in October.

Alexander Kleytman

Alexander Kleytman was also among those killed, as stated by his wife.

She described the events before the attack, explaining they were standing when the shooting started. “He shielded me because he wanted to stay near me,” she stated.

The couple were both survivors of the Holocaust, having experienced unspeakable terror in their childhood. They had later moved to Australia from Ukraine.

Dan Elkayam

The French authorities have announced that French man Dan Elkayam is among the victims.

Officially, the Foreign Minister declared that France stood with his family and loved ones, the Jewish community, and the Australian people.

“This cowardly attack is a new, tragic manifestation of a disgusting rise of hatred against Jews that we must eradicate,” the message read.

One Child

A young girl, aged 10 who was rushed to the a children's hospital is among those who had died, authorities stated.

One Israeli Citizen

An Israeli citizen was a fatality in the incident, according to multiple sources referencing the Israeli government.

Those Injured

From the 42 people taken to hospitals, many remain under care, with five in critical condition. The injured include two police officers who attended the scene.

A casualty is a member of the public who rushed to the scene to tackle one of the attackers. Hailed as a local hero, he received gunshot wounds but is expected to recover in hospital.

Arsen Ostrovsky

One of those wounded is Arsen Ostrovsky, a human rights lawyer. It has been reported he was hurt and is receiving treatment in hospital.

Communicating, he recounted the incident as an “horrific scene,” but also praised the response of those who rushed to help. He said he believed it was a “miracle” he was alive.

Evan Zlatkis

Evan Zlatkis, a media director, was also injured in the attack. He described he heard “a large number” of shots.

“Initially, I believed it was rubber bullets, but it penetrated my own skin and into my leg,” he said. “I sustained a gunshot wound. I received first aid. I’m ok.”
